The mission of True Theatre is to bring together a wide variety of people to share stories in an effort to create community, encourage discussion, and remind everyone that ALL of us have stories to tell with unique insights and broad appeal. Though storytelling can take on many forms, True Theatre realizes that what great stories have in common are their power to hold attention, slow time, and capture the imagination. They may redden cheeks, make eyes water, and elicit eruptions of laughter. They take you somewhere. Although great storytelling is not limited to true, personal stories, True Theatre believes that these real moments of our lives, from the mundane to the extraordinary, give both the speaker AND the listener the ultimate sense of being part of a larger community than they were aware. TrueTheatre Accepting Story Submissions for trueGRIT

True Theatre, is looking for 5 people to share their *true, personal stories* as part of their next show, “trueGRIT” (show date: Monday, July 23rd).

For all you John and Jane Waynes out there, they’re looking for all your stories of perseverance, endurance, and survival.

Deadline for trueGRIT submissions is Saturday, June 30th.

Meetings with prospective storytellers will be held on Sunday, July 1st, or by appointment, as needed.

Storytellers selected will be expected to attend 1 – 3 rehearsals before the performance.

trueTHEATRE Announces Season 3

Ladies & Gentlemen!

Our themes for season 3 have been announced! Although the dates are still to be determined, the general timing is fairly certain.

This Fall, we’re going back to school with trueLEARNING.

In the Winter, we celebrate our favorite city with trueCINCINNATI.

We’re looking for all you pranksters and troublemakers out there for some good stories in the Spring for trueMISCHIEF.

…and, finally, in the Summer, we’re delivering stories from both sides of the thin blue line in trueCRIME. Season tickets will go on sale at our last show of season 2: trueGRIT.

Cincinnati’s True Theatre, now in its second season, continues to sell out every one of their one-night-only shows, advertising only “true stories told by real people” and a theme. Each of their shows (including trueFEARtrueFOOLISHNESStrueHUNGER, andtrueLOVE) have drawn storytellers from all walks of life. Last year, True Theatre joined the Festival with trueFRINGE, featuring only storytellers associated with the 2011 Fringe Festival. Back with the same idea, trueFRINGE (2) features 5 storytellers (all artists part of the 2012 festival) sharing true, personal stories that will give you that behind-the-scenes look at life in-and-around the theatre that will make you laugh, cry, and shake your head*.
